The world's fastest texter James Trusler tapped out a tough 160-character message in 1m 7secs.
He's obviously really good at spelling because the message was:
The razor-toothed piranhas of the genera Serrasalmus and Pygocentrus are the most ferocious freshwater fish in the world. In reality they seldom attack a human.
The CBBC Newsround Online team took between 2m 35secs and 4m.
